The Challenge
As a Software Engineer on our CX Foundational team, you would apply your distributed-systems knowledge, familiarity with full-stack development, databases, various storage-engines, and web-services design and implementation to build premier software and services. The CX Foundational product line is the biggest use‐case of Qualtrics CX by volume, and aims to help companies and organizations launch their first forays into Customer Experience management, from listening to customer experience data, to analyzing and understanding that data, to taking action to drive change.
Some of the things you would work on in the CX Foundational team are purpose‐built recommendations, predictive and prescriptive insights and closed‐loop ticketing, all built to activate organizations to take action on things that matter the most to customers.
We believe in letting our teams choose the stack on each project, allowing engineers to experiment and learn new, up and coming technologies like, React, GoLang, Galera, Node.js, JavaScript, mongoDB, and MySQL.
